The Flolight KIT-FL-110HM3 3-Point Lighting Kit - 3000K (110-240VAC) is a great choice for a studio setup when low price, high output, low running cost and soft light are priorities. The kit comes with 3 FL-110HM fixtures which use two 55W fluorescent lamps each to give you an impressive 500W hotlight equivalent each. That's a total of 1,500W of light. The fixtures do it with minimal heat and a low power draw of only 100.6W per head. That means that you won't toast the talent while saving money both on kilowatt usage of the fixture and on AC costs that would have been needed when the hotlights you used turned your studio into a sauna. With a lamp life of about 8,000 hours the FL-110HM is practically maintenance free.
Each fixture comes with 2 lamps, a soft case, gooseneck mount and a 6.0' light stand.
| Lamps | 55W fluorescent x2 |
| Color Temperature | 3000K |
| CRI | 95 |
| Rating | Each fixture: 500W hotlight equivalent (with both lamps on) |
| Lamp Life | 8,000 Hours |
| Ballast | In fixture |
| Photometrics |
Lux feet: 1,770 @ 3.0' (0.91 m), 500 @ 6.0' (1.8 m), 245 @ 9.0' (2.7 m) Lux meters: 1,430 @ 3.28' (1.0m), 420 @ 6.5' (2.0 m), 209 @ 9.8' (3.0 m) |
| Mounting | Gooseneck with 5/8" (16 mm) receiver |
| Input Voltage | 110-240VAC, 50/60Hz |
| Frequency Range | 25kHz - 50kHz |
| Dimming | No |
| Power Draw | 100.6W @116VAC |
| Dimensions | Each fixture: 22.3 x 6.6 x 2.9" (565 x 168 x 73 mm) |
| Weight | Kit: approx. 38 lb (17.23 kg) |

I mainly use this for talking head interviews on corporate shoots and on independent short films I make. The lights are cheaply built, however they are very light and portable as a result, and so far they've held up fine. They also produce no heat, which is another plus for lighting interviews. And you can switch out the bulbs with kinoflo bulbs and get the same light. The goose neck mounts were a concern but the lights weigh so little that they don't put too much pressure on the mount. Not dimmable, but not a big deal-a little bit of opal will bring it down and soften it.

We got this kit specifically to light our GreenScreen. It provides plenty of even lighting for this purpose. Once they have warmed up for about 5 minutes, the light evens out nicely.
Pros:
The individual units are lightweight, and the flexible/tube arm delivers easy head placement.
The stands that come with this Kit are heavy duty and stable.
BONUS: This kit did come with both 3200k and 5600k tubes, which weren't mentioned in the description.
NOT BONUS: However, it didn't come with the slide-in diffusers that were listed in the description. (I have not yet contacted B&H regarding this missing item. )
Cons:
I would like to have had some barn doors on the short sides.
The stands are a little stiff to open and close, but I am sure will work in as I use them more.
The included bags fit the light heads well, but are not nearly as nice as say a KinoFlo. But at a quarter of the price, this isn't a huge issue for me.
Overall, these lights will suit our small/mobile studio well. Providing greenscreen lighting, in the studio and a flexible soft fill for location shoots. The price was just right for us.
